20/20 Optometry of Sillicon Valley

Where
2555 N 1st St, San Jose , CA
Call
(408) 433-0800
Tags
Clothing & Accessories, Eye Wear, Health & Wellness, Optometrist
Hours
Mon-Tue (10am-7pm)
Wed (10am-5pm)
Thu (10am-7pm)
Fri (10am-5pm)
Sat (10am-2pm)
Sun (Closed)

Comments